So here is the thing. These cars are a collaboration of Subaru and Toyota, and Toyota owned Scion before it went out of business. There is a list around somewhere but when it comes down to it the car is technically more Subaru than it is Toyota. In the US we got the Scion FRS and the Subaru BRZ, in other markets they got the Toyota 86 and the Subaru BRZ.
Now that Scion has gone out of business the Toyota 86 has come to America, giving us triplets. |
